Physical Address

304 North Cardinal St.
Dorchester Center, MA 02124

Category UK

Windrush claimant: ‘My life cannot move’

The Windrush compensation scheme is not working, the Home Office Minister Seema Malhotra has told this programme – but insisting that the Government was trying to rebuild trust. That may not go down well with Windrush campaigners and victims, who…

en_USEnglish